Transaction 6a06fed39f021bb33c44f7946bdef19680e8a62fb99ae07e029129e11f74d73f
1 Input
1 Output
-
6a06fed39f021bb33c44f7946bdef19680e8a62fb99ae07e029129e11f74d73f:0
- value
- 150112638
- script pubkey
- OP_0 OP_PUSHBYTES_20 e1aca7ce5d507b67d148234d34e30d10081b47b3
- address
- bc1quxk20nja2pak052gydxnfccdzqypk3an5a5zdp